Minister of National Defense: Poland developing artillery and missile forces

by Dignity News
Minister of National Defense Mariusz Błaszczak says that Poland is drawing conclusions from the war in Ukraine, from the methods used by the aggressor – Russia. He added that due to the large role of artillery in this conflict, Poland is strengthening and building up its missile forces.

“One of the basic conclusions is the great role of artillery, hence Poland is strengthening armed forces with RAK, Krab systems”, said Minister Blaszczak. The enhancement includes also rocket artillery, next year the first US HIMARS will be used by the Polish Army.

The head of the Ministry of Defense emphasized that the first elements of the Patriot system will be delivered to Poland this year. “In 2019, we ordered HIMARS, in 2020 the most modern F35 aircraft, this year 250 Abrams tanks, I talked about faster delivery, we are on the right track and negotiations are ongoing”, said Mariusz Błaszczak.

He pointed out that in recent years Poland has put maximum emphasis on the domestic defense industry. If the Polish defense industry is unable to produce weapons that are needed for the Polish Army, we order them from abroad”, he added.

Two days ago, on June 7, during his visit to Stalowa Wola, Minister Błaszczak, informed the public that in 2016 the Polish government had ordered weapons worth PLN 6 billion from the local Stalowa Wola Steelworks.

“The orders include Regina Squadron Fire Modules – Krab cannon-howitzers, ammunition vehicles, command vehicles and other units, which ensure the efficiency of the entire module. In addition to the Krab, the Steelworks are developing RAK Fire Modules. The Stalowa Wola factory is also preparing launchers for the Patriot system, which will be delivered to the Polish Army this year”, said Mariusz Błaszczak.
